DVCAM FEATURES
Comprehensive, Convenient Functions
16:9 Aspect Ratio Capability
By receiving a wide aspect ID signal, the DSR-1800 and the DSR-1600
record (DSR-1800 only) and play back 16:9 aspect ratio pictures
captured with the Sony DXC-D35WS Digital Video Camera, and the
DSR-500WS and DSR-PD100A DVCAM Camcorders.
VITC (Vertical Interval Time Code)
In addition to time code conforming to the SMPTE (for NTSC)/EBU (for PAL)
format, the DSR-1800 and the DSR-1600 support VITC. This time code is
recorded on the video tracks and inserted in the vertical blanking interval.
The time code can also be read at low speeds and during still playback.
Video Processor Control
The DSR-1800 and the DSR-1600 are provided with control of their
video processor for both analog and digital outputs. This provides
accurate control of video level, chroma level, chroma phase (hue)
(for NTSC)/chroma phase (for PAL), black level, Y/C delay, Sync
phase and SC phase for composite, component, S-Video and SDI
outputs. These adjustments can also be made from an optional
UVR-60 TBC Remote Control Unit through the Video Control port
(D-sub 15-pin) on the rear panel.
Sophisticated Mechanisms
Quick, Responsive Mechanism
Quick mechanical response is an essential requirement for
professional video production. The DSR-1800 and the DSR-1600
provide this through the use of a reliable direct reel and drum motor
mechanism. In switching from Still mode to Play mode, the response
is exceptionally quick. Fast forward and rewind speeds are an
impressive 85 times play speed, with a maximum search speed of 60
times during color playback. In editing environments, where speed is
of vital importance, this mechanism frees editors from the frustration
of slow operation and speeds the editing process.

Channel Condition Monitoring
The DSR-1800 and the DSR-1600 have a three-color channel
condition indicator, with each color representing a particular error rate
threshold level. This function enables operators to quickly recognize
the condition of the VTR and tape.
Built-in Signal Generator
Equipped with a built-in signal generator, the DSR-1800 and the
DSR-1600 can generate color bars or black burst for video, and 1 kHz
tone or silent signal for audio.
Flexible Input Selection
The DSR-1800 allows flexible combinations* of video and audio signals
to be input. It is possible to simultaneously select the digital interface
for video and the analog interface for audio.
* i.LINK interface cannot be combined with other signal interfaces.
When SDTI (QSDI) is selected as the audio input, the video signal is presumed to be SDTI
(QSDI). However, when it is selected as video, other signal interfaces can be selected for
the audio input.
Triple-size Cassette Compartment
The triple-size cassette compartment ensures compatibility with DV (25
Mb/s) format recorded tapes of all sizes. This innovative feature makes
it possible to use standard- and mini-size consumer DV (SP mode) and
DVCAM cassettes as well as
medium
DVCPRO
cassettes
without a mechanical adaptor.
The cassette compartment is
also designed for high durability,
providing optimum performance
in demanding editing environments.
